ROBERT — For many, spam text messages and phone calls are part of everyday life. One woman in Tangipahoa Parish replied after receiving a spam text message, and it ended up costing her thousands of dollars. Virginia Wilson had grand plans to build a small house where she could live out the rest of her days. A Simmesport business built on hometown roots is continuing to grow and earning recognition along the way. Atchafalaya Metals has been named RISE’s August 2026 Simmesport Business of the Month, recognizing the locally owned company’s growth, job creation and commitment to keeping business close to home.
